Comprehending Common Issues with Patio Glass Doors
Before diving into the repair process, it's vital to understand the common problems that Patio Door Repair Service glass doors can deal with. Here are a few of the most regular problems:
Cracked or Broken Glass: This is possibly the most immediate problem, as it presents a significant security risk.Malfunctioning Locks: A lock that doesn't work correctly can jeopardize the security of your home.Squeaky or Sticking Hinges: Over time, hinges can become rusty or misaligned, causing the door to stick or squeak.Seal Failure: The rubber or silicone seals around the door can weaken, resulting in drafts and energy inefficiency.Frame Damage: The door frame can warp or rot, specifically in areas with high humidity or wetness.Actions to Find a Reliable Repair Service

While some small problems can be dealt with DIY-style, more significant issues frequently need professional attention. Here's a breakdown of when to DIY and when to employ the experts:
DIY Repairs:
Simple Cleaning: Regular cleaning of the glass and tracks can prevent numerous problems.Lubricating Hinges: Applying a lube like WD-40 can repair squeaky hinges.Changing Seals: If the seals are damaged, they can typically be replaced with brand-new ones from a hardware store.
Professional Repairs:
Cracked Glass: Replacing a broken pane is a complicated job that requires specialized tools and know-how.Lock Issues: If the lock is jammed or broken, an expert locksmith professional or repair service is needed.Frame Damage: Repairing or replacing a damaged frame is a job best delegated specialists.FAQs About Patio Glass Door Repair
Just how much does patio glass door repair cost?
The expense can vary widely depending upon the concern. Minor repairs like oiling hinges may cost as low as ₤ 50, while changing a split pane can vary from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500.
Can I repair a cracked glass door myself?
It is not advised to repair a cracked glass door yourself. This is an unsafe task that needs specialized tools and know-how. Always call a professional for such repairs.
For how long does a normal repair take?
Many small repairs can be finished in a couple of hours, while more intricate concerns like frame replacement might take a day or 2.
What should I look for in a repair service?
Try to find a service that is certified, insured, and has a good track record. Inspect for comprehensive estimates and clear communication.
How can I avoid future concerns with my patio glass door?
Regular maintenance is essential. Tidy the door and tracks frequently, lubricate hinges, and examine seals for wear and tear. Attend to any issues without delay to avoid them from becoming more major.
